How they compare

Aruba currently reports 104.7% against 78.8% in Europe & Central Asia, a difference of 25.9%.

That makes Aruba's figure about 1.3 times Europe & Central Asia's.

Across all 17 years both countries report, Aruba has been ahead every year.

Aruba ranks 13th and Europe & Central Asia ranks 11th of 194 countries.

Aruba has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

Gross enrollment ratio is the ratio of total enrollment, regardless of age, to the population of the age group that officially corresponds to the level of education shown. Preprimary education refers to programs at the initial stage of organized instruction, designed primarily to introduce very young children to a school-type environment and to provide a bridge between home and school.
